High-speed bearing diagnostics: Observations from the Surveillance 8 Safran contest data
Mechanical Systems and Signal Processing ( IF 8.4 ) Pub Date : 2024-05-08 , DOI: 10.1016/j.ymssp.2024.111484
Wade A. Smith , Pietro Borghesani , Robert B. Randall , Jérôme Antoni , Mohammed El Badaoui , Zhongxiao Peng

It is usually assumed that faulty bearings produce second-order cyclostationary (CS2) signals, and thus the natural process for their diagnostic analysis involves first the removal of first-order cyclostationary (CS1) components, such as from gears, followed by amplitude demodulation of an ‘informative’ frequency band, and subsequent envelope analysis, in which the spectrum of the (squared) envelope is inspected for signs of a fault, typically manifesting as discrete frequency components at or near one of the expected fault frequencies, the latter calculated from basic kinematic relationships.
